Phone of man who killed 3 at Indiana mall had Hitler photos, `extremely graphic' videos of killings

 


INDIANAPOLIS (AP) — The cellphone of a 20-year-old man who fatally shot three people last year at an Indianapolis-area mall contained photos of Adolf Hitler, Nazi propaganda, firearms and "extremely graphic" videos of previous mass killings, police said Thursday.

Police said the FBI found nothing on the phone about the mall or plans for last year's mass shooting, but it contained what appeared to be a suicide note Jonathan Douglas Sapirman had written more than two years before the attack.
